1.0 三个数排序
描述:输入三个整数,分别放在x,y,z中,编写程序把数据重新按从小到大的顺序放入x,y,z中,然后输出x,y,z的值(空格间隔三个数)。
输入:输入三个整数x,y,z
输出:排序后输出x,y,z
输入格式:
输出格式:
输入样例:
8 4 9
输出样例:
4 8 9
#include <stdio.h>
int main()
{
int x,y,z,t;
scanf("%d %d %d",&x,&y,&z);
if(x>=y){t=x;x=y;y=t;}
if(x>=z){t=x;x=z;z=t;}
if(y>=z){t=y;y=z;z=t;}
printf("%d %d %d",x,y,z);
return 0;
}
2.0 输出的较大者
编写一个C程序,输入两个整数值给a,b,输出其中的较大者。
输入格式:
输出格式:
输入样例:
1 2
输出样例:
2
#include<stdio.h>
int main()
{
int a,b,max;
scanf("%d %d",&a,&b);
max=(a>b)?a:b;
printf("%d",max);
return 0;
}